Public transportation might reach Cypress Creek Campus

News Brief

Students at Cypress Creek Campus could receive the option to use public transportation to get to school. The Cedar Park city council will meet this month and decide whether or not to pay Capital Metro for a one year pilot program. The city would need to contribute $80,400 to make it happen.

Weekend College program expands up to 3,576

Enrollment in the Weekend College Program is up 36 percent from last year, bringing the total number of students attending a weekend class this semester to 3,576. "We've actually had classes on the weekends now for at least a decade," said Charles Quinn, Dean of Business Studies, but he explains that "The push to really promote Weekend College and expand it has been going on for about three years now.

Cypress Creek Campus Grows

The official grand opening of Austin Community College's Cypress Creek Campus Building 2000 was held on March 2. The event was attended by a large group of campus employees, Cedar Park and Leander city officials, and the public. The crowd filled the new plaza that was created in between the new and old building.
